description Hagi Ware Overview
Hagi ware is a Japanese ceramic tradition centered on Hagi in Yamaguchi Prefecture and developed in the early seventeenth century with techniques introduced by Korean potters. It is particularly associated with tea bowls made from relatively soft, porous clay and finished with subdued feldspathic glazes. Tea practitioners value the ware's restrained appearance and the way repeated use can gradually alter its color as liquids penetrate fine cracks and pores.
